Computational intelligence in automotive applications springerlink. Fuzzy logic fuzzy logic provides plcs with the ability to make reasoned decisions about a process. It implements a complete fuzzy inference system fis as well as fuzzy control logic compliance fcl according to iec 6117 formerly 117. For example, one may declare that any instance of modus ponens is sound if the. Fuzzy logic can deal with information arising from computational perception and cognition, that is, uncertain, imprecise, vague, partially true, or without sharp boundaries. For the analytical chemist,fuzzy logic incorporates imprecision from measurement. A proposition is a statement that can be either true or false. An atomic proposition is a statement or assertion that must be true or false. Online generation of fuzzy control rules via tskbased. The first significant reallife applications of fuzzy set theory and fuzzy logic began to appear in the late seventies and early eighties. Fuzzy logic in decision making process petr wolf atr352 vsbtechnical university ostrava 17.
There is lack of consistency among dentists in choosing the treatment plan. As an example of dl piv at the national scientific laboratory of joint use of. Jave example explained this is a simple java code used to load a fuzzy inference system fis, this code available at net. Ladder logic ladder diagrams ladder diagrams are specialized schematics commonly used to document industrial control logic systems. Fuzzy logic is a multivalued logic introduced by l. In boolean or twovalued logic, the truth values of a variable will always be either 0 or 1 and in traditional twovalued set theory, an element belongs to a set or not. Fuzzy logic allows for the inclusion of vague human assessments in computing problems. Fuzzy logic is a modeling method well suited for the control of complex and nonlinear systems. Logic models for program design, implementation, and evaluation.
A new approach of expert system for rainfall prediction. In this chapter, we will introduce you to the basics of fuzzy logic, including fundamental concepts and historical origins. We use a simple inverted pendulum example to illustrate some of the most widely used approaches to fuzzy control system design. The tutorial is prepared based on the studies 2 and 1. Know what a logic model is, and how it can be useful to your daily program operations identify the key components of a logic model. For example, the statement, today is sunny,might be 100% true if there are no clouds, 80% true if there are a few clouds, 50% true if its hazy and 0% true if it rains all day. In traditional logic an object takes on a value of either zero or one. Fuzzy logic allows intermediate values to be defined between the two aforementioned conventional evaluations.
It is employed to handle the concept of partial truth, where the truth value may range between completely true and completely false. A type of logic that recognizes more than simple true and false values. Networks nn, fuzzy logic fl, and evolutionary algorithms ea. We will demonstrate how fuzzy logic can be used in practical applications to provide realtime, logical control of a. It has been, and still is, especially popular in japan, where logic has been introduced into all types of consumer products with great. Based in seattle, wa, fuzzy logic serves clients worldwide with a focus on virtualization, server administration, communication, and deployment. Applications of fuzzy logic examples of fuzzy logic commercial applications fuzziness in neural networks code for the fuzzifier fuzzy control systems. Neural networks fuzzy logic download ebook pdf, epub.
We need to control the speed of a motor by changing the input voltage. The fuzzy logic works on the levels of possibilities of input to achieve the definite output. Click download or read online button to get neural networks fuzzy logic and genetic algorithm book now. Neural network nn fuzzy logic fl genetic algorithmgathese. Fuzzy logic suggests an analysis of the sorites paradox that respects the intuition that statement 2, while arguably not totally true, is almost true. It can be implemented in systems with various sizes and capabilities ranging from small microcontrollers to large, networked, workstationbased control systems. When we say a car, we mean one out of the set of cars. A mathematical logic that attempts to solve problems by assigning values to an imprecise spectrum of data in order to arrive at the most accurate conclusion possible. Choose a web site to get translated content where available and see local events and offers. Integration of neural networks area nn, fuzzy logic system area fl and genetic. This logic model workshop toolkit is designed to help practitioners learn the overall purpose of a logic model, the different elements of a logic. Fuzzy logic may be viewed as a bridge fuzzy logic fuzzy logic may be viewed as a bridge between the excessively wide gap between the precision of classical crisp logic and the imprecision of both the real world and its human interpretation the university of iowa intelligent systems laboratory paraphrasing l. The blow given table shows how famous companies using fuzzy logic in their products.
Temperature control system shown in below figure is works on the basic principle of fuzzy logic. Artificial intelligence fuzzy logic systems tutorialspoint. The first consumer product was matsushitas shower head, 1986. This paper illustrates some of the power of fuzzy logic through a simple control example. As a professional subject dedicated to the building of systems of high utility for example fuzzy control. Zedeh, a professor at the university of california at berkley. This handy little appliance is an excellent example of the use of fuzzy technology for consumers. A fuzzy heaterair conditioner fionnan howard 07365098 1.
Mapping input to output is the starting point for everything. Logic models for program design, implementation, and. In 2001, he received the american computer machinerys 2000 allen newell award for seminal contributions to ai through his development of fuzzy logic. Soft computing is an emerging approach to computing which parallel the remarkable ability of the human mind to reason and learn in a environment of uncertainty and imprecision. He presented fuzzy logic not as a control methodology, but as a method. With information about how good your service was at a restaurant, a fuzzy logic system can tell you what the tip should be. These days, it is very important for the project managers to track the progress of the project plan so that they will know what areas needed to improve. Know what a logic model is, and how it can be useful to your daily program operations. Fuzzy logic summary doesnt require an understanding of process but any knowledge will help formulate rules. This video quickly describes fuzzy logic and its uses for assignment 1 of dr. An intelligent method based on fuzzy logic is used to build learning model. Use symbols to represent statements both have the same truth values.
The article deals with the practical use of the methods of the fuzzy sets theory while solving the manager decisionmaking middleterm and longterm tasks. Fuzzy logic fuzzy logic differs from classical logic in that statements are no longer black or white, true or false, on or off. Accelio present applied technology created and tested using. Innovative intelligent technology of distance learning for visually.
Fuzzy logic fuzzy logic software fuzzy logic package fuzzy logic library fuzzy logic sourceforge open source gnu gpl lgpl java windows linux osx fcl iec 11 iec 611 iec 611 part 7 iec 6117 fuzzy logic wikipedia. In fuzzy logic, a statement can assume any real value between 0 and 1, representing the degree to which an element belongs to a given set. Combining neural networks with fuzzy logic reduces time to establish rules by analyzing clusters of data. Figure 114 rule consequences in the heating system example.
Phylogeny of mammals is the study of the connections between all groups of mammals as understood by. Fuzzy logic is taken under consideration one of those multivalued logic derived from fuzzy set thought to handle reasoning it quite is approximate particularly than precise. Model answers for fuzzy logic and systems cs 20112012 q1. This site is like a library, use search box in the widget to get ebook that you want.
Nowadays, the two are often combined into a single unit in countries where both may be necessary at any point in the year. With fuzzy logic, propositions can be represented with degrees of truthfulness and falsehood. They are called ladder diagrams because they resemble a ladder, with two vertical rails supply power and as many rungs horizontal lines as there are control circuits to represent. Pdf some applications of fuzzy logic in medical area. Pdf bookmark sample page 1 of 4 pdf bookmark sample sample date. Pdf present days, industries are highly increasing and demanding process. If the rice is cooking too fast, the fuzzy logic algorithm alerts the computer to turn down the heat. Gupta, 2 thomas meitzler, 3 zengguang hou, 4 kum kum garg, 5 ashu m. Fuzzy logic is a logic or control system of an nvalued logic system which uses the degrees of state degrees of truthof the inputs and produces outputs which depend on the states of the inputs and rate of change of these states rather than the usual true or false 1 or 0, low or high boolean logic binary on which the modern computer is based. Our aim here is not to give implementation details of the latter, but to use the example to explain the underlying fuzzy logic.
If the motor slows below the set point, the input voltage must be. Introduction to fuzzy logic, by franck dernoncourt home page email page 2 of20 a tip at the end of a meal in a restaurant, depending on the quality of service and the quality of the food. Log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c memory the output data, table as it executes the output data table is copied to the actual output devices after the ladder logic. Mathematical logic exercises chiara ghidini and luciano sera. Logic modela planning and evaluation tool public health ontario. Any event, process, or function that is changing continuously cannot always be defined as either true or false, which means that we need to define such activities in a fuzzy manner. Fuzzy set theoryand its applications, fourth edition. We assist development and operations teams in leveraging the power of the latest technologies to deliver solid products that are efficient, faster to market, and customerfriendly.
Fuzzy logic examples using matlab consider a very simple example.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Similar to this, in a typical classification problem, an observation is classified into. This is the reason why project managers develop a scope statement. Following this we introduce a general mathematical characterization of fuzzy systems and study their fundamental properties. Boolean logic, and the latter 2 is suitable for a fuzzy controller using fuzzy logic. The membership value is 0 up to a, then ramps from 0 to 1 between a and b, stays at 1 from b to c, then ramps from 1 to 0 between c and d. Fuzzy logic is a form of manyvalued logic in which the truth values of variables may be any real number between 0 and 1 both inclusive. Among such applications were fuzzy logiccontrolled cement kilns and production of steel. The aim of this paper is to design a decision support system based on fuzzy logic to assist the dentist in teeth alignment. Combining neural networks with fuzzy logic reduces.
A short fuzzy logic tutorial april 8, 2010 the purpose of this tutorial is to give a brief information about fuzzy logic systems. Introduction almost every household in the world has a heater or air conditioner of some description. As a theoretical subject fuzzy logic is \symbolic logic with a comparative notion of truth developed fully in the spirit of classical logic. Overview this sample consists of a simple form containing four distinct fields. Fuzzy logic is a convenient way to map an input space to an output space. Zadeh, professor for computer science at the university of california in berkeley. Zadeh published his first famous research paper on fuzzy sets in 1965. Lotfi zadeh, the father of fuzzy logic, claimed that many vhwv in the world that surrounds us are defined by a nondistinct boundary. Jan 03, 2017 if youve ever struggled with getting rice cooked to the right texture and moisture, you might have purchased a rice cooker. Complicated systems may require several iterations to find a set of rules resulting in a stable system.
For further information on fuzzy logic, the reader is directed to these studies. Similar to this, in a typical classification problem, an observation is classified into one of several different classes. Click download or read online button to get neural networks fuzzy logic book now. The fundamentals of fuzzy logic elaborated by lotfia. There are various ways to model this form of reasoning in tnorm based fuzzy logics that dissolve the paradox. Fuzzy logic can be seen as an extension of ordinary logic, where the main difference is that we use fuzzy sets for the membership of a variable we can have fuzzy propositional logic and fuzzy predicate logic fuzzy logic can have many advantages over ordinary logic in areas like. This question is about fuzzy sets and fuzzy taxonomy. Define the assumptions on which the project logic builds. Introduction to fuzzy logic fuzzy logic is being developed as a discipline to meet two objectives. Matthias steinbrecher, frank rugheimer, rudolf kruse. Fuzzy logic software free download fuzzy logic top 4 download. In the next section, we shall see more logical operators than can appear in logical expressions. It shows that in fuzzy systems, the values are denoted by a 0 to 1 number.
1034 1232 63 1521 1051 1334 1448 1342 488 1246 549 1444 609 1305 605 1106 112 950 717 948 1167 813 590 250 84 883 116 1361 92 328 1324 644 219 1410 940 1195 298 1363 521 382 139